引言
虚拟现实(VR)技术近年来迅速发展,为娱乐行业带来了前所未有的创新体验。其中,VR过山车以其独特的沉浸式设计,成为了最受欢迎的VR娱乐项目之一。本文将深入探讨VR过山车的原理、技术特点以及带给用户的全新体验。
VR过山车的原理
虚拟现实技术概述
虚拟现实技术通过计算机生成一个模拟环境,让用户在这个环境中获得身临其境的感受。VR设备如头戴显示器(HMD)、跟踪器和控制器等,为用户提供沉浸式的互动体验。
VR过山车的实现方式
- 视觉感知:头戴显示器提供沉浸式视觉体验,使用户仿佛置身于过山车上。
- 听觉感知:高质量的音频设备模拟过山车的声音效果,增强沉浸感。
- 运动感知:通过追踪设备,如动作捕捉服和位置追踪器,模拟过山车的运动,包括速度、加速度和方向变化。
- 触觉反馈:部分高级VR设备通过触觉手套等装置,为用户提供触觉反馈,模拟过山车上的震动和撞击。
VR过山车的技术特点
高度真实感
VR过山车通过逼真的图形渲染、声音效果和运动感知,为用户提供极高的真实感,仿佛亲身经历真实过山车。
多样化主题
VR过山车可以根据不同的主题进行设计,如探险、科幻、恐怖等,满足不同用户的需求。
安全性
VR过山车无需实体设备,大大降低了安全风险,用户可以在家中享受过山车的乐趣。
可定制性
用户可以根据自己的喜好调整过山车的速度、路线和主题,提高娱乐性。
VR过山车的体验优势
沉浸式体验
VR过山车让用户仿佛置身于一个全新的世界,充分感受到虚拟现实的魅力。
激发想象力
VR过山车为用户提供一个充满想象力的空间,激发用户创造力。
心理健康
VR过山车有助于缓解压力、焦虑等心理问题。
教育意义
VR过山车可以作为教育工具,教授物理、数学等知识。
实例分析
以下是一个简单的VR过山车程序代码示例,展示了如何使用Unity引擎实现VR过山车的基本功能。
using UnityEngine;
public class VRCoaster : MonoBehaviour
{
public float speed = 5f;
public Vector3 direction = Vector3.forward;
void Update()
{
transform.position += direction * speed * Time.deltaTime;
}
}
在这个示例中,speed 变量控制过山车的速度,direction 变量控制过山车的行驶方向。通过不断更新物体的位置,实现过山车的运动效果。
总结
VR过山车作为一种全新的沉浸式体验,将科技与速度完美结合,为用户带来了前所未有的娱乐感受。随着虚拟现实技术的不断发展,VR过山车将在未来娱乐市场中占据越来越重要的地位。
